Clinical and radiological results on the clavicle fractures with a hook plate Şxation of Neer type 2 distal

Objective: The aim of this study was to analyze the clinical and functional results of hook plateŞxation inNeer type 2 distal clavicle fractures.Methods: We retrospectively analyzed 16 patients (11 males, 5 females) who were diagnosed with Neertype 2 distal clavicle fractures and treated with hook plateŞxation between 2013 and 2014. Mean agewas 38 (range: 27e61), and mean follow-up time was 14.3 (range: 12e18) months. Complications seenon radiographs were implant failure and subacromial osteolysis. The clinical results were evaluated withmodiŞed UCLA (University of California Los Angeles) scoring system.Results: Bone union was achieved in all patients at the end of theŞrst 4 months. Mean modiŞed UCLAscore was 32.75 (range 31e35). In 12 patients (68%), the implants had to be removed due to complications. After removal, the complaints regressed and shoulders' range of motion increased.Conclusion: Clinical and radiological results on theŞxation of Neer type 2 distal clavicle fractures with ahook plate are good in terms of fracture union and function. The major disadvantage of the method wasthe requirement of early implant removal due to the hardware related complications and good resultscan be achieved only after plate removal. Optimizing the length of hook plate may lower the rate ofcomplications.Level of evidence: Level IV, Therapeutic study.© 2016 Turkish Association of Orthopaedics and Traumatology.
